About Esra Bahar Gür

Esra Bahar Gür is a scholar working on Reproductive Medicine, Obstetrics and Gynecology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 36 papers that have together received 359 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Ovarian function and disorders (8 papers), Pregnancy and preeclampsia studies (6 papers), Endometriosis Research and Treatment (6 papers), Pregnancy and Medication Impact (5 papers), Reproductive Biology and Fertility (4 papers), Reproductive System and Pregnancy (4 papers), Gestational Diabetes Research and Management (3 papers) and Vitamin D Research Studies (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Obstetrics and Gynecology (128 citations), Reproductive Medicine (82 citations) and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(161 citations). Esra Bahar Gür has collaborated with scholars based in Türkiye,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Serkan Güçlü, Mine Genç, Muammer Karadeniz, Özlem İnce, Murat Yalçın, Zeliha Esin Çelik, Osman Yılmaz, Osman Yılmaz, M. Karadeniz and İbrahim Gülhan.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, European Journal of Obstetrics & Gynecology and Reproductive Biology and The Journal of Maternal-Fetal & Neonatal Medicine.
